[Surgical indications in space-occupying contusion hemorrhage]

Summary
Severe head injuries often involve traumatic intracerebral hematomas. Surgical removal remains controversial, with most patients presenting with additional injuries, impacting mortality rates.

Background:
- Traumatic intracerebral hematomas are a frequent neurosurgical emergency.
- The efficacy of surgical intervention for these hematomas is debated.
- Urgent management of thoracic or abdominal hemorrhage often takes precedence over neurosurgical interventions.
Purpose of the Study:
- To analyze the characteristics and outcomes of patients with severe head injuries and contusion-induced hematomas.
- To investigate the incidence of isolated versus associated injuries in patients with traumatic intracerebral hematomas.
- To evaluate the management strategies and mortality associated with these injuries.
Main Methods:
- Retrospective analysis of 318 patients with severe head injury.
- Computed tomography (CT) scans were used for diagnosis.
- Data collected included patient demographics, injury types, surgical interventions, and mortality.
Main Results:
- Out of 318 patients, 161 had contusion-induced hematomas (38 female, 123 male).
- The overall mortality rate was 18.6%.
- Contusion hematomas were often associated with other injuries, including epidural hematomas, subdural hematomas, depressed skull fractures, and subarachnoid hemorrhage. Isolated contusion hematomas were rare (10.6%).
Conclusions:
- Contusion-induced hematomas in severe head injuries are frequently accompanied by other traumatic lesions.
- The high rate of associated injuries complicates management and influences outcomes.
- Surgical intervention for contusion hematomas was performed in a small subset of patients.
